The Media Research Center has shone the spotlight on tech giants’ efforts to censor conservatives online and now the Department of Justice is — finally — taking action.

In February, the MRC organized an open letter from the Free Speech Alliance (signed by more than 32 conservative leaders) recommending Attorney General Barr investigate tech giants like Google, Facebook, and Twitter for their lack of transparency, their blatant censorship, and their unabashed bias.

Now reports are saying that the DOJ is launching an antitrust investigation into Google.

In response, MRC President Brent Bozell stated:

I applaud the DOJ for heeding our call. Online giants Google, Facebook and Twitter wield unprecedented power to shape public opinion and even directly influence elections. And it is crystal clear that they are using that power to silence conservatives and advance their own liberal agenda rather than…
 
This is tremendous news for all Americans who believe in the freedom of speech!
